Embracing Change: A Christianโ€™s Guide to the New Year

As a modern Christian, I can relate to the challenges of living in a world that is constantly changing. It can be easy to get caught up in the past and forget to look forward. However, as Christians, we are called to live in the present and to trust in Godโ€™s plan for our lives. In Isaiah 43:18-19, God says, "Forget the former things; do not dwell on the past. See, I am doing a new thing! Now it springs up; do you not perceive it? I am making a way in the wilderness and streams in the wasteland."ย  This verse reminds us that God is always doing something new in our lives, and that we should be open to the changes that He brings. I personally have had a difficult time with remembering that God is in control and that the things of the past should be left there.ย  But, when I read this verse, it reminds me of something someone said to me a long time ago, maybe it was in bootcamp, I don't remember, but they said "Head up, eyes forward! No looking back."ย  As long as we continue to do that, we can't see the pain we are leaving behind us.ย ย 

As we move into the new year, let us remember to keep our eyes fixed on Jesus and to trust in His plan for our lives. Let us not be afraid of the changes that come our way, but instead embrace them with faith and hope. As it says in Isaiah 40:31 "Those who hopeย in theย Lordย will renew their strength. They willย soar on wings like eagles; they will run and not grow weary; they will walk and not be faint."ย ย Keep this in mind as you begin your journey into a new year and have a happy and blessed 2024!
